Duties
- Counsel clients in individual or group sessions to assist them in dealing with substance abuse, mental or physical illness, poverty, unemployment, physical abuse, etc.
- Collaborate with counselors, physicians, school staff, or nurses to plan or coordinate treatment, drawing on social work experience and patient needs.
- Monitor, evaluate, and record client progress with respect to treatment goals.
- Interview clients, review records, conduct assessments, or confer with other professionals to evaluate the mental or physical condition of clients or patients.
- Modify treatment plans according to changes in client status.
- Aid clients in adhering to treatment plans, such as setting up appointments, arranging for transportation to appointments, or providing support.
- Educate student and staff members about mental or physical illness, abuse, medication, or available community resources.
- Counsel or aid school staff members to assist them in understanding, dealing with, or supporting the client or patient.
- Increase social work knowledge by reviewing current literature, conducting social research, or attending seminars, training workshops, or classes.
- Refer patient or client to community resources for housing or treatment to assist in recovery from mental or physical illness, following through to ensure service efficacy.
- Represent RiverStone Health in meetings, trainings or public events when needed.
- Provide triage via telemedicine or in-person as needed.

Education And Experience
- Minimum Qualifications: Master’s degree in psychology, counseling, social work or related behavioral health field. Any combination of experience and training which provide the equivalent scope of knowledge, skills, and abilities necessary to perform the work.
- Preferred Qualifications: Considerable social work experience specific to the position.
- Required Certificates, Licenses, Registrations: Valid State of Montana driver's license, Current Montana LCSW or LCPC license, BLS Certificate.
